Dry Stone Walling

This hands-on dry stone walling class introduces students to the fundamentals of building strong, long-lasting stone walls without the use of mortar. Participants will learn the principles behind traditional dry stone construction, including stone selection, wall layout, proper footing, and techniques for fitting and balancing stones for stability and durability.

Through guided instruction and practical, on-site building, students will develop an understanding of structure, weight distribution, and craftsmanship as they work collaboratively to construct a dry stone wall. The class emphasizes accuracy, patience, and problem-solving, while also highlighting the environmental and cultural significance of this time-tested building method.

Designed for beginners and those looking to build foundational skills, this course offers a supportive learning environment focused on hands-on experience and real-world application. By the end of the class, participants will have practical walling experience and the confidence to continue working with stone independently.
